“Although equivalent research has been conducted elsewhere, this is the initial time anybody has manufactured blood to the acceptable high quality and security specifications for transfusion into a human getting,” explained Prof Turner.
There are ideas in place for the trial to be concluded by late 2016 or early 2017, he explained. It will most likely involve the treatment of 3 sufferers with Thalassaemia, a blood disorder requiring standard transfusions. The behaviour of the produced blood cells will then be monitored.
“The cells will be safe,” he explained, adding that there are processes whereby cells can be removed.
The strategy highlights the prospect of a limitless provide of manufactured variety-O blood, free of charge of ailment and compatible with all patients.
“Although blood banks are nicely-stocked in the United kingdom and transfusion has been largely protected because the Hepatitis B and HIV infections of the 1970s and 1980s, several elements of the planet nonetheless have problems with transfusing blood,” mentioned Prof Turner.
Even so, scaling up the method to meet demand will be a challenge, as Prof Turner’s laboratory circumstances are not replicable on an industrial scale. “A single unit of blood is made up of a trillion red blood cells. There are two million units of blood transfused in the United kingdom each and every yr,” he said.
Currently, it expenses about £120 to transfuse a single unit of blood. If Prof Turner’s approach is scaled up effectively, it could substantially lessen expenses.
Dr Ted Bianco, Director of Engineering Transfer at the Wellcome Believe in, said: “One need to not underestimate the challenge of translating the science into regimen procedures for the clinic. Nowhere is this a lot more obvious than in the challenge Professor Turner and colleagues have set out to deal with, which is to change the human blood donor as the source of provide for lifestyle-conserving transfusions.”
For the minute, factories of blood stay the things of fiction.
